How often should you replace the brake pads and rotors on a 2019 Toyota Avalon?

  • Brake pad life depends on driving style and conditions; many drivers expect pad replacement between 30,000–70,000 miles.
  • Rotors often last longer, but should be inspected every time pads are changed — uneven wear can require rotor resurfacing or replacement.

2019 Toyota Avalon Brake Pads and Rotors

Replacing brake pads and rotors together provides the most reliable stopping performance and longest component life for a 2019 Toyota Avalon. New pads placed on worn or warped rotors can lead to uneven contact, noise, reduced stopping power, and accelerated wear.
